Son told to move out of house owned by parents


26-Apr-2023 (In Property Law)
My husband has spent a lot of money in building up the house where we live. He has spent his money in buying things for home like tv, refrigerator, AC, washing machines, tiles, geysers, personal loans for the same etc. All these transactions were made online so he has a record of it. HIS Mother told him to move out of the house today. Can we do anything about it? It is a self owned home by his mother(Hindu laws)

Your husband's Mother can withdraw her licence given to her Son to live in her house any time as per her sweet will with a sound brain.
However, if any thing her Son (your Husband has installed or purchased from his own pocket, he can demand it's value of or same thing to be returned back to him from her mother.
